The Summerside City Council will hold a special meeting on March 12, 2026, to present its 2026-27 annual budget to the community in Summerside, Prince Edward Island. The presentation starts at 12:00 PM and will show how the city plans to spend money on both daily operations and long-term construction projects.
Mayor Dan Kutcher and the council are responsible for reviewing and approving this financial plan, which sets local property tax rates and service levels. In recent years, the city has focused on managing population growth and investing in new infrastructure to support the community.
The meeting is open to the public, and residents can also watch the presentation through the city’s official YouTube channel. Meeting documents and information packages are typically made available on the city website in the days leading up to council meetings.
This budget will decide how the city pays for essential services like police, fire protection, and recreation. Residents and local business owners will see how the city plans to balance these costs while managing its own electric utility, Summerside Electric.
